Prevalence of thyroid disorders in Malaysia
Our prevalence of thyroid dysfunction are compatible most studies world wide (2.1% for hypothyroidism and 3.4% hyperthyroidism). Prevalence of goitre is 9.3% and thyroid nodule is 3.6%.
